Output 75501d3a0681f4ce19605e7c392d715abbcd0ec133146c0f14654237e7e0dafc:91

value
81783
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3f14e95fdb513ab84b73e2f44d4af71d4945a0a OP_EQUAL
address
3M1faKfWqPARQvpG34WH4Ckk9e5H7GAVPL
transaction
75501d3a0681f4ce19605e7c392d715abbcd0ec133146c0f14654237e7e0dafc